Congratulations to the Gracie Humaita Competition team. The RGDA Association is proud to be an integral part of the Gracie Humaita team.
Gracie Humaita is the Original Gracie Jiu-Jitsu School from Rio De Janeiro -Brazil, created and developed by Grand Master Helio Gracie and carried foward by his sons including Professor Royler Gracie.
The Gracie Humaita Men's Team took Second Place and for the second year in a row the Women's team took first place.
Congratulations to RGDA HQ competitors Casey O'Brien and Angelica Tabor. Casey won the Gold medal in the female Blue Belt Middle Weight Division and Angelica brought home the Bronze in the female Brown/Black Belt Light Weight Division.
Congratulations to Brain Imholz for winning the Bronze Medal. Brian is from RGDA Academy Grappling Concepts St Louis

RGDA Belt Promotions
The RGDA held it's annual meeting this past weekend at Gracie New Jersey, the RGDA's headquaters. Over 30 representatives came out to discuss the future of the RGDA and it's continued commitment to a high level of teaching the art of Jiu-Jitsu.
It is with great honor that we report the following promotions.
Brown Belt - Jared Degroot - Springfield, IL
Black Belt - J.W. Wright - St. Peters, MO
Black Belt - Jason Fox - Warsaw, IN
Black Belt - Chris Savarese - Lyndhurst, NJ
Black Belt - Efrain Rojas - Clifton, NJ
Black Belt - Eddie Kone - London, UK
Black Belt - Dave Dayboll -Port Colborne, Ontario, Canada
